* Securing roofing felt: The large head helps to hold the felt in place, preventing it from tearing or being pulled away by wind.
* Securing tar paper: Similar to roofing felt, clout nails are used to hold tar paper in place on roofs or other surfaces.
* General fastening of soft materials: They can also be used to fasten other soft materials, like fabrics or thin sheet materials, to timber or other surfaces where a broad holding surface is needed.
* Leatherwork: Can be used to hold items of leatherwork together.
The large head provides a greater surface area for holding the material and also helps to prevent the nail from pulling through.
